Recently the Fibonacci word W on an infinite alphabet was introduced by Zhang et al. (2017) [13] as a fixed point of the morphism ϕ:(2i)↦(2i)(2i+1),(2i+1)↦(2i+2) over all i∈N. In this paper we investigate the occurrence of squares, palindromes, and Lyndon factors in this infinite word. |
